Protests announced for Naksa Day

IMEMC- Refugees are preparing for a second display of mass civil disobedience on June 5th as part of commemorations of “Naksa Day”. Palestinian refugees plan to once again gather at Israel’s borders between Syria and Lebanon in a repeat of actions taken on Nakba Day of this year.

Social networking pages such as Facebook and Twitter have hosted calls for Palestinian refugees to use momentum gained from this year’s Nakba protests to march again to Israeli borders in the region. Read more
